  • What does "buy" mean in KBH activity?

    "Buy" means an investor increased their reported position in KBH compared to the prior reporting period. This reflects growing exposure to KB HOME (KBH) rather than necessarily a brand-new position (though new positions also appear as buys when prior quantity was zero).
